diff options
author | Unknwon <u@gogs.io> | 2019-10-24 01:51:46 -0700 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-10-24 01:51:46 -0700 |
commit | 01c8df01ec0608f1f25b2f1444adabb98fa5ee8a (patch) | |
tree | f8a7e5dd8d2a8c51e1ce2cabb9d33571a93314dd /internal/db/migrations/v17.go | |
parent | 613139e7bef81d3573e7988a47eb6765f3de347a (diff) |
internal: move packages under this directory (#5836)
* Rename pkg -> internal
* Rename routes -> route
* Move route -> internal/route
* Rename models -> db
* Move db -> internal/db
* Fix route2 -> route
* Move cmd -> internal/cmd
* Bump version
Diffstat (limited to 'internal/db/migrations/v17.go')
-rw-r--r-- | internal/db/migrations/v17.go |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/internal/db/migrations/v17.go b/internal/db/migrations/v17.go new file mode 100644 index 00000000..279ddf25 --- /dev/null +++ b/internal/db/migrations/v17.go @@ -0,0 +1,22 @@ +// Copyright 2017 The Gogs Authors. All rights reserved. +// Use of this source code is governed by a MIT-style +// license that can be found in the LICENSE file. + +package migrations + +import ( + "fmt" + + "xorm.io/xorm" +) + +func removeInvalidProtectBranchWhitelist(x *xorm.Engine) error { + exist, err := x.IsTableExist("protect_branch_whitelist") + if err != nil { + return fmt.Errorf("IsTableExist: %v", err) + } else if !exist { + return nil + } + _, err = x.Exec("DELETE FROM protect_branch_whitelist WHERE protect_branch_id = 0") + return err +} |